Two Karo children stand together, with their arms round each other. A small Omotic tribe related to the Hamar, who live along the banks of the Omo River in southwestern Ethiopia, the Karo are renowned for their elaborate body painting using white chalk, crushed rock and other natural pigments.

Views from a classic stave church preserved in the city of Oslo, Norway MORE INFO A stave church is a medieval wooden church with a post and beam construction related to timber framing All of the surviving stave churches except one are or were in Norway

Portrait of a Matabele man. Portrait of an elderly Matabele (Ndebele) man, kneeling on the grass at an indaba (council) hosted by Cecil Rhodes at Sauerdale farm. Rhodes bought the farm after negotiating an end to the Matabele rebellion. Near Bulawayo, Rhodesia (Zimbabwe), 5 July 1897., Matabeleland North, Zimbabwe, Southern Africa, Africa.
